The Employment and Labour Relations Court has ordered striking doctors and their employers, the government to meet them without conditions and come up with a return formula by Friday 19th even as it extended the negotiation period for another 30 days beginning today.
KMPDU says doctors shall remain on strike until their issues are addressed
